Embracing the rapid evolution of parking technology, innovative solutions continue to reshape the landscape of parking facilities worldwide. Here, we explore ground-breaking technologies poised to redefine the parking industry in 2024 and the coming years.

1.     AI-Powered Insights

Utilizing artificial intelligence (AI) goes beyond mere efficiency; it enhances customer experience and operational decision-making. From a Business Intelligence Platform predicting trends to Automatic License Plate Recognition (ALPR) shaping strategic decisions, AI offers multifaceted benefits for parking management.

2.     Blockchain Transparency

Blockchain technology introduces transparency, security, and efficiency to parking transactions. Acting as a node, it shares vital information, such as parking fees and available spots. This decentralized approach fosters trust and streamlines processes, creating a more accountable parking network.

3.     Augmented Reality Driving Experience

 Augmented reality (AR) transforms the parking experience by providing real-time visual guidance. AR-based parking assistance systems offer drivers optimal paths, detect obstacles, and enhance safety. The integration of AR introduces an interactive and visually enriched dimension to parking operations.

4.     Quantum Computing's Predictive Insights

While quantum computing is on the horizon, its potential impact on parking operations is noteworthy. Predicting traffic patterns, congestion, and optimizing maintenance schedules, quantum computing offers real-time calculations to enhance efficiency and reduce downtime.

5.     5.IoT-Optimized Parking Stalls

Internet of Things (IoT) technologies optimize parking space utilization, reduce costs, and improve security. Real-time monitoring, detection of unauthorized vehicles, and customer guidance to available spaces characterize IoT-based parking systems, providing a holistic solution for modern parking facilities.

6.     Virtual Reality for Smart Navigation

Virtual reality (VR) finds application in pre-launch testing and customer service. Conducting virtual test drives ensures system functionality, while VR-based customer service introduces a two-way audio-visual connection, providing a futuristic and efficient customer experience.
 

7.     Advanced Robotics for Seamless Operations

Advanced robotics revolutionize parking operations by offering a human-free automated experience. From robotic valets to automated parking solutions, robotics navigate vehicles, reduce human intervention, and ensure the overall care of customers' vehicles, fostering a frictionless parking experience.

8.     Neuromorphic Computing for Swift Vehicle Identification

Applied in parking systems, neuromorphic computing facilitates advanced image recognition for swift and accurate identification of vehicles, license plates, and potential security threats. This technology promises a new dimension in cognitive computing for parking solutions.

As the parking industry adopts these cutting-edge technologies, facilities evolve into intelligent, secure, and interconnected hubs, ushering in the future of parking experiences.
